首页 > 生活常识 >

十进制125转二进制

2025-05-26 03:01:49

问题描述:

十进制125转二进制,跪求好心人,别让我卡在这里!

最佳答案

推荐答案

2025-05-26 03:01:49

在计算机科学和数字电路中,不同进制之间的转换是一个基础且重要的技能。本文将详细介绍如何将十进制数125转换为二进制表示形式。

什么是十进制和二进制?

- 十进制:我们日常生活中最常用的计数系统,基于10个符号(0到9)。

- 二进制:计算机内部使用的计数系统,基于两个符号(0和1)。

转换方法

要将十进制数转换为二进制数,我们可以使用“除以2取余法”。具体步骤如下:

1. 将十进制数125不断除以2,记录每次的余数。

2. 记录下每次的商,直到商为0为止。

3. 将所有余数从最后一个到第一个排列起来,即得到对应的二进制数。

具体操作

让我们一步步来完成这个过程:

- 125 ÷ 2 = 62 余 1

- 62 ÷ 2 = 31 余 0

- 31 ÷ 2 = 15 余 1

- 15 ÷ 2 = 7 余 1

- 7 ÷ 2 = 3 余 1

- 3 ÷ 2 = 1 余 1

- 1 ÷ 2 = 0 余 1

现在我们将所有的余数从最后一个到第一个排列起来:1111101。

验证结果

为了确保转换正确,我们可以将二进制数1111101转换回十进制进行验证:

\[ 1 \times 2^6 + 1 \times 2^5 + 1 \times 2^4 + 1 \times 2^3 + 1 \times 2^2 + 0 \times 2^1 + 1 \times 2^0 \]

计算得:

\[ 64 + 32 + 16 + 8 + 4 + 0 + 1 = 125 \]

结果与原十进制数一致,说明转换正确。

总结

通过上述方法,我们成功地将十进制数125转换成了二进制数1111101。这种转换技巧不仅适用于125,还可以应用于其他任何十进制整数。掌握这一技能对于理解计算机的工作原理以及编写高效的程序都具有重要意义。

希望这篇文章对你有所帮助!如果你有更多关于进制转换的问题或需要进一步的帮助,请随时告诉我。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。